Title Examiners analyze public records to determine insurability and clear title by reviewing documents like deeds, mortgages, liens, and judgments. They research title plants, evaluate ownership and legal descriptions, identify defects, and propose solutions. Responsibilities include preparing accurate title commitments, assessing risks, communicating findings, and ensuring productivity.
